Neo Monsters Review
I have only played a few islands so far and the game isn't bad. It has a great art style and each monster does feel unique and their own. The story so far is a bit boring for me as it's kind of a twist but same plot as Pokémon, family member is a big shot monster trainer in his time and ect ect. Moving around the map can get frustrating but once you get use to it you seem to not notice it as much and it isn't really a problem. Unless your looking for extras and free stuff it's virtually ad free.
I recently began playing this game. I can appreciate the story and the gameplay mechanics but I do have a few issues with it. I was surprised to learn that you had to use -paid- gems instead of gems that you earn in game to hatch certain eggs. Also, every time I start the game I immediately get ads for in-game items. The starting menu is way too chaotic with all the buttons, advertisements, notification symbols, and options you can choose. Overall, it's fun but it can be annoying.
It's still an fun game that has a lot of mechanics I wish other mobile games would copy. It's generous with the ingame currency so that you can easily play without needing to spend money. two major complaints. the best tier of monster have a very low drop rate, which wouldn't be too much of an issue except that you have to get four of the same incredibly rare monster in order to achieve its final form.
